Margaret River Retreat offers a unique destination for holiday makers, adventure seekers, comfort campers and extraordinary events. Offering a mix of luxury Studio room and Glamping accommodation in proximity to the Boranup Forest National Park.
Featuring luxury glamping and safari-style cabins, self-contained and contemporary studio rooms, cafe, store and event venue facilities. Margaret River Retreat aims to provide you with everything you need for a sustainable stay.

The perfect base from which to explore the surrounding Margaret River Wine Region. Margaret River Retreat is located within reach of some of the regions most pristine forests, beaches, wineries, galleries and natural attractions. Visit mazes, caves and bike or hike the nearby trails. The Retreat team are happy to recommend adventure tour operator partners who work within these majestic forests. The farm offers a natural setting with forest National Park views and native wildlife.

Self-contained - The Barn Studio

The Barn features two separate bedrooms, a large north facing living and dining area and full kitchen facility. The main Queen room offers easterly paddock views plus an additional king single bed. Reverse cycle heating and cooling offers year round comfort. The main bathroom is equipped with large shower, toilet and laundry facilities. The second bedroom is spacious and features a queen bed and a king single bed for family and friends to enjoy.

Self-contained - The Stable Studio

The Stable Room offers self-contained, modern rustic interiors with reverse cycle heating and cooling. The Stable is spacious, offering a separate king sized-bed with luxury linen, towels, lounge, living and dining area and an ensuite bathroom with rain shower. The kitchenette is equipped with limited electric appliances. Situated within the original enclave of weatherboard character buildings, the Stable is a great choice for couples and small families. 

 
Order a Glampers Hamper from reception and unwind on your swing chair and deck with sweeping paddock views and your private fire pit (in-season).

Self-contained-The Blacksmiths Studio

The Blacksmiths Studio is the most quirky renovation within the original working buildings of the Historic Clydesdale farm. Large northerly aspect sheds light and warmth into the rustic jarrah and iron interior. Spacious, reclaimed, retained integrity featuring a Queen bedroom, full kitchen and dining facility. The bathroom features a deep soak bath and separate shower from which to take in the kitchen garden view. A perfect rustic escape for wandering couples and small families.

Great experience down south with my partner to celebrate the new year out in nature! We booked the cabin which is a cute tiny home with a queenbed up a few steps facing the window. This space is petite and equipped with a kitchen basin, cook too, small fridge and a shower. The toilet is off about 50m or less walk which is easy to access too. 10min drive the the Margaret River town and great middle point for other amazing areas! Local filtered water is accessible at reception too. Just remember your bug spray and night light when walking for the loo. The ideal glamping setup!
